Changing to new signal switch on 69 b body….as im installing, this piece hits the floor? I have no idea where it came from or where it goes?
Is it part of the switch?
Very thin metal, 1 1/4 long x 3/16 wide?
It may not even be from the switch!

The ring on the crush can initial unlocks a left or right turn position. The piece koosh asked about is a return spring to center the cam from a left or right turn.
